你查询的IP:[123.56.156.65]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询210.26.224.233 61.240.110.5 219.224.178.206 58.30.95.132 220.112.218.237 117.76.123.157 120.90.66.11 222.64.122.56 60.247.175.134 123.56.156.65 117.100.201.11 222.126.128.164 125.254.128.12 119.30.48.107 134.196.217.249 58.154.141.244 61.232.101.113 221.14.134.235 218.192.21.183 119.18.224.132 119.40.150.113 202.38.149.223 202.22.248.146 60.171.151.232 203.191.64.61 120.72.128.154 123.196.17.245 203.86.64.61 210.14.128.17 116.194.123.247 61.47.128.146